Two dozen underground schools to open in Zaporizhia region by the end of the year - Kovalenko
In Zaporizhia region, 24 underground schools should be operational by the end of the year, Zaporizhia Regional Military Administration Oleksandr Kovalenko has said.
"In total, 300 educational institutions will start operating, of which about 190 will be in a mixed format," Kovalenko said during a national telethon on Thursday.
He also said that eight underground schools are already operating in the region, and seven more such schools are planned to be launched during September.
"In total, 24 schools should be built by the end of the year. Thus, we will cover about 60 thousand schoolchildren with general secondary education," the spokesman added.
According to him, this year more than 5,000 schoolchildren will start first grade in the region.
